Score 91-93/100 · Steen Öhman, Winehog

The Vosne-Romanee Colombiere is a step up from the generic village – and also a more serious and backward wine at this stage – presumably mostly due to a slight reduction. The nose offer amble fruit but is somewhat influenced by the reduction currently. On the palate rich and weighty fruit – juicy fresh and elegant – with an almost 1er cru like intensity – this is a magnificent village in the making. I love the generosity and the balance in this wine – looking forward to see this unfold. Jun 2016, www.winehog.org

Score 89-91/100 · Neal Martin

The 2015 Vosne-Romanee La Colombiere was showing just a slight reduction on the nose, but tucked underneath lie attractive mulberry and raspberry preserve aromas. The palate has a savory note on the entry, a crisp line of acidity, nicely structured with veins of blood orange and orange rind that enhance the finish. It does not possess the length of the premier crus, yet it represents a very capable village cru. Dec 2016, www.robertparker.com

Domaine du Comte Liger-Belair

Since its rebirth in 2000, Domaine du Comte Liger-Belair has quickly become one of the most highly sought-after producers in Vosne-Romanée. The most prized wine from the estate is their monopole Grand Cru La Romanée.
